I went with the Calvin Beal 38 because of the 15' beam. Most 38's are 13' or 13'6" wide. I have an 11' wide house plus the Walkaround space on both sides.
View attachment 43469
I am at the end of a 5 year project. I'm hoping to launch before the end of the year. I'll let you know how it rides. I've been on my friends 36' CB and he tried to make it slam and couldn't. I figured if the hull was good enough for the guys who fish everyday then it was good enough for me. SW Boatworks is great to deal with and Stewart always had the answers when any questions came up.
